Pre-allocated random access identifiers

1. A method of operating a wireless cellular system, comprising:
- transmitting, from a serving base station, an indication of a first reserved set of access identifiers usable for non-contention access over a first random access channel by a mobile station in a coverage area of the serving base station;
transmitting, from a target base station, an indication of a second reserved set of access identifiers usable for non-contention access over a second random access channel by the mobile station in a coverage area of the target base station;
enabling the mobile station to obtain, during a handover of the mobile station from the serving base station to the target base station, an indication of a non-contention reserved access identifier identifying the mobile station in the coverage area of the target base station, the non-contention reserved access identifier belonging to the second reserved set of access identifiers;
receiving, at the target base station, from the mobile station, the non-contention reserved access identifier over the second random access channel;
transmitting, to the mobile station, from the target base station, a feedback message comprising a timing adjustment; and
receiving, at the target base station, a transmission from the mobile station, the transmission characterized by at least one adjusted operating parameter based at least in part on the feedback message.

Abstract
Systems and methods of pre-allocating identifiers to wireless devices for use in requesting resources over a random access channel are described. A wireless communication system includes a random access channel over which wireless devices can anonymously send requests for resources. The base stations receiving and processing the anonymous requests reduces the probability of random access channel collisions and conserves the resources needed to support the anonymous requests by pre-allocating one or more identifiers to select wireless devices. The wireless devices having the pre-allocated codes can transmit a particular code over the random access channel as a request for resources that uniquely identifies the requester.
